What's Happening?
Mallory Swanson made a triumphant return to the field, scoring the decisive goal in the Chicago Stars' 1-0 victory over Bay FC. This match marked Swanson's second game back after maternity leave, and her performance was pivotal in breaking the Stars' four-game
losing streak. The game was intense, with Bay FC receiving two red cards, which significantly impacted their ability to compete. Swanson's goal in the 70th minute was a highlight, showcasing her skill and determination. The win is a morale booster for the Stars, who have struggled this season but showed resilience and teamwork in this match.
